Pristine 1938 Five Cent, PR68
1938 5C PR68 PCGS. Gentle golden color fades to multicolored hues at the obverse border. Soft violet dominates the reverse, accented with yellow-gold at the margins. The design elements are exquisitely defined. Essentially perfect overall, a pristine specimen. Population: 11 in 68, 0 finer (6/09).(Registry values: N991)Coin Index Numbers: (NGC ID# 279W, PCGS# 4175, Greysheet# 3491)
Weight: 5.00 grams
Metal: 75% Copper, 25% Nickel
